Candace Chisholm (Carlyle, SK) finished 1-2 in the 16-team qualifying round. . In their opening game, Chisholm defeated
Kim Schneider (Kronau, SK) 12-2, then went on to lose 9-5 against Kourtney Fesser (Saskatoon, SK). Chisholm lost 9-2 to Mandy Selzer (Regina, SK) in their final qualifying round match.
 
Chisholm earned 1.069 world rankings points for their preliminary round wins. Chisholm gained -2.863 points improving upon their best 8 events, though dropped 3 spots on the World Ranking Standings into 77thplace overall with 54.824 total points. Chisholm ranks 85th overall on the Year-to-Date rankings with 39.092 points earned so far this season.
